Fox Sports listed 10 things that will happen before the season begins.

#10 The Lions will sign LeGarrette Blount

Blount remains the top unsigned running back. That should change relatively soon with May 9 marking the last day signings count against compensatory picks. It wouldn?t be a surprise #to see him sign in the next day or two, and the Lions would make a lot of sense for him.
They have smaller backs in Ameer Abdullah and Theo Riddick, but they lack a guy who can consistently pound the ball on first and second down. Zach Zenner just doesn?t get the job done in that role. Blount would be a perfect fit in Detroit as his career winds down.

#3 The Saints will trade Mark Ingram

The Saints went from being decent at running back to having a crowd of players in the backfield when they signed Adrian Peterson and drafted Alvin Kamara. They were surprising moves, particularly the latter, and they will lead to Ingram?s departure from New Orleans with Kamara becoming the No. 1 back.

With the Saints having good depth at running back and a handful of teams ? the Ravens, Lions, Browns and Giants, for example ? needing a starter, Ingram will be a good trade chip. The Eagles are another team that could use a back, and with Saints center Max Unger injured, could a deal for Jason Kelce be in the cards? Watch out for that one in the next few months.
